Rita-Anne Piquet, has been developing her artistic career through various genres of painting from abstraction to landscape and people. In 2008, in conjunction with embarking on a series of oil paintings of flowers and plants, she began to study botanical art to better understand her subject. The work she creates translates oil paintings into the contemporary botanical theme.
Rita-Anne's work has been published on the covers of a New Anthology of Canadian Literature, (Oxford University Press), The Canadian Treasurer magazine and the Canadian Journal of Women's Health Care. In 2004 she was Artist-in-Residence at the Masterworks Foundation in Bermuda. She was awarded 3rd Prize at the 2009 Juried Exhibition of the Society of Canadian Artists and the HSBC Award of Excellence at Plein Air Canada's 2007 Exhibition. She has received grants from both the Ontario Arts Council and the Canada Council for the Arts. She is a member of the Society of Canadian Artists and the Botanical Artists of Canada (www.botanicalartistsofcanada.org).
The botanical work and her current series of paintings attest to an affirmation of life, both in its strength and fragility.
